UTP — U-Tapao International Airport
UTP is the IATA code for U-Tapao International Airport, an airport serving Rayong, Thailand. Its ICAO code is VTBU, and it operates in the Asia/Bangkok time zone (UTC+7). The airport sits at 12.6799, 101.0050 in the Northern Hemisphere, at an elevation of 42 ft (13 m).

About U-Tapao International Airport
U-Tapao–Rayong–Pattaya International Airport, also spelled Utapao and U-Taphao, is a dual-use civil–military public international airport serving the cities of Rayong and Pattaya in Eastern Thailand in the Ban Chang district of Rayong province. It also serves as the U-Tapao Royal Thai Navy Airfield, home of the Royal Thai Navy First Air Wing. U-Tapao is the home of a large Thai Airways maintenance facility, servicing that airline's aircraft as well as those of other customers.
